She Looks Fatten To Her Fancy Dress

Rating: 5.0


Why did you give her an expensive dress?
This born slim girl floats in the Baroness's grand anniversary party.
Perhaps she may a Nanny in the Manor.
The infant cries pathetically instead of the Nanny's inner cry.
She smiles to the strangers showing her fancy dress.
Nobody knows her birthday that falls today.
